PURPOSE:To appropriately recognize an irradiation field and to appropriately determine an image processing condition by expressing a change in the density of an image by means of plural linear approximate formulas and calculating a difference between proposed image density values based upon these approximate formulas. CONSTITUTION:A change in the density of an image indicated by a sample image signal is expressed by approximate formulas F1-Fn practically consisting of linear equations successively in picture element groups L1-Ln arranged from the end part of recording area 103A of a recording medium 103 to the center side, the difference DELTAD between the proposed image density values based upon the approximate formulas Fi and Fi-1 is calculated and an area in which the difference is reached from the end part to the center side and an inside area are respectively recognized as the outside of the radiation field 103B and the radiation field 103A. Thereby, an image signal extracted from the inside of the radiation field 103A is a signal excluding an image signal due to dispersed line on the outside of the radiation field. Consequently, the image processing condition can be determined based on a real image signal including no dispersed line noise.
